Output ddedfb12a44b7879afad193fc580a11c933ba025d5876b6ade9e36eb574b6372:3

value
124899131375
script pubkey
OP_0 OP_PUSHBYTES_20 8e58e47da1fd9c9813110bc7d25b5732af0e4bbf
address
ltc1q3evwgldplkwfsyc3p0rayk6hx2hsujal3fqqct
transaction
ddedfb12a44b7879afad193fc580a11c933ba025d5876b6ade9e36eb574b6372
spent
true